          Richie Hebner's Biography

          American pro baseball player, he played on five teams from 1968-1985. .In 1969, he led the National League rookies with a .301 average and hit a career-high 25 home runs for the Pittsburgh Pirates in 1973 as a third baseman. He stayed with the Pirates for seven years, during which the team won five division championships. He spent the next two seasons playing first base with the Philadelphia Phillies In 1979, he joined the Mets; the following year he was swapped to the Tigers where he achieved a career-high of 82 RBI in 104 games in 1980. After a second tour with the Pirates, he became the top pinch hitter for the division-winning 1984 Cubs.
